The USA Registration is now TM9 Blue Drab courtesy of TM9 Ordnance.The Rear Window Screen from John Gott has been installed, A missing Thumb Screw for the Windshield has been installed. Note the NOS Firewall Pad that Mark Norman generously gave me. Mark has 3 of the best restored SWB CCKWs in the USofA, he also dipped into his private stash to give me the NOS Rubber Gas Pedal and a zillion other parts-he would not take any payment. The cab was given to me free of charge by Kevin Kronlund, Greg Wolanin would not take a nickle for transporting it along with equipment he had shipped from Army Cars USA. Eric Kosalko, one of the gang at Mil Spec graciously painted the name and Ranger Insignia of my Uncle Joe, WWII RANGER, he was "Big Joe" and I was "Little Joe". Bob Rubino restored the cab, Jim Gilmore painted it, and installed the fibreglass headliner. Paul Veins, TM9 Ordnance also helped in the painting. The paint on the cab was an exact match to the 16 year old paint job.The guys at Mil Spec are great guys and friends, Bob, Jim, and Eric offered to drive 1200 miles round trip to come up just to lift the cab on for me. Eric paints names and pictures on A-2 Jackets, Bob Rubino was "Best Man" at Erics' wedding, the Bride and Groom were driven to the reception in Bobs' CCKW.

The Licence plate reads "GI JOE" as do the the plates on my other vehicles, including my MBT
